    A new three-story police station and four-level parking structure are under construction in Garden Grove, the first phase of a Civic Center renovation that is expected to take more than three years to complete.
    The $152 million Garden Grove Civic Center Revitalization Project involves a 2.75-acre corner of Euclid Street and Acacia Parkway, including Community Center Park. In a later phase, Civic Center Park will be created. The OC Public Libraries system also has plans for the nearby Garden Grov

    Growing the share of homeownership – in California or across the nation – remains a challenge with intensely unaffordable housing.
    Yes, California’s homeownership rate hit a 13-year high last year — if you ignore the data-challenged, pandemic-twisted 2020 result.
    My trusty spreadsheet reviewed annual state homeownership figures from the Census Bureau and found that in 2023, 55.8% of California households lived in a home they owned.

    A Los Angeles County jury on Friday, June 21, set damages at $40 million in the wrongful death of a Long Beach pedestrian killed in 2019 by a speeding CHP motorcycle officer with an eye ailment that distorted his vision.
    An attorney for the family of Cezannie Mount, 24, said Friday that retired Officer Alfredo Gutierrez had reported his eye condition to his superiors but was not removed from motorcycle duty.
